Distribution of indigenous strains of atoxigenic and toxigenic Aspergillus flavus and Aspergillus parasiticus in maize and peanuts agro‑ecological zones of Kenya

Abstract Background Grains of important food and export crops in Africa are susceptible to contamination by toxin-producing moulds. Aflatoxins are mycotoxins associated with liver damage and cancer in humans and animals. These toxic substances are produced by fungi (such as Aspergillus flavus and Aspergillus parasiticus) in food and feed exposed to poor conditions during crop cultivation, storage or processing of harvest. Bacterial Diversity in the Haloalkaline Lake Elmenteita

Abstract Lake Elmenteita is one of the alkaline saline lakes within the Kenyan Rift valley. The lake is situated on the floor of the Kenyan Rift Valley at 1,776 m above sea level and has no direct outlet. The microbial diversity of the lake was investigated using a culture-independent approach. Five different sampling points were selected randomly within the lake. The Potential of a Low Cost Technology for The Greywater Treatment

Abstract Greywater (GW) is household wastewater effluent originating from baths, showers, kitchen and hand wash basins and laundry and constitutes 50-80% of indoor household water use. It represents water that can potentially be intercepted at the household level for use. In Kenya, GW use is practiced on an informal basis to supplement irrigation water, either in urban gardens in middle to upper income suburbs or in food gardens in lower income informal, periurban and rural areas.
